CVE-2024-42479 llama.cpp allows write-what-where in rpc_server::set_tensor

llama.cpp provides LLM inference in C/C++. The unsafe data pointer member in the rpctensor structure can cause arbitrary address writing. This vulnerability is fixed in b3561...

CVE-2024-42478 llama.cpp allows Arbitrary Address Read in rpc_server::get_tensor

llama.cpp provides LLM inference in C/C++. The unsafe data pointer member in the rpctensor structure can cause arbitrary address reading. This vulnerability is fixed in b3561...

CVE-2024-42477 llama.cpp global-buffer-overflow in ggml_type_size

llama.cpp provides LLM inference in C/C++. The unsafe type member in the rpctensor structure can cause global-buffer-overflow. This vulnerability may lead to memory data leakage. The vulnerability is fixed in b3561...
